    The sequel to 2007’s wildly successful first-person-shooter Call of Duty 4: Modern Warfare, Call of Duty: Modern Warfare 2 continues the story of American and British soldiers fighting Russian ultra-nationalist forces.

    It's an equipment, which replaces a frag grenade or throwing knife. I think it's pretty affective, it makes you take less damage from explosives like grenades and C4. But on the downside it make you view smaller and you can't see your minimap.

    I've actually had a very good match using one. Basically, we were playing terminal and demoltion and they got the one inside, so all thats left is the plane one. It's a very narrow passageway with the corner halfway, so I got a riot shield and just plonked myself round the corner. They would come charging round and I'd just bash them - died a few times from bombardment of grenades (1-5 is alright with blast shield on and riot shield up, crouched) and very rarely a flash and they come and knife me. But because it was narrow, they couldn't get past - it's hilarious. Nobody knows what to do so they either run at you, shoot you, or run away - all 3 end up with you laughing, crying almost, as you bash them to death.

     
    After 70+ kills, they had my tactic sussed out. They also used riot shields and that ends up being a fucking nightmare. Everyones just banging shields and nobodys dying, but in the end they started using guns again so we won. Cheap tactic, sure, but it was fucking worht it. I have never laughed so god damn hard when some guy wasted all his ammo on me and then tried to knife the front of me, then I just bashed him off the plane and he died from fall damage. 
     
     
    I've also found them useful in demoltion on other maps. One good example was when I died as they planted, then we fought back and while they were respawning a guy of ours was defusing. He was about to die, so I sprinted over, jumped over him, proning, and crouched in front of him, riot shield up, and he managed to defuse. At the end everyone was like 'good game' and 'thanks for the riot shield' because if used right, it's amazing. 
     
    I also did a 'Flag Runner# (the trailer) moment. I was behind a guy with the riot shield and we just moved slowly to our flag - it works wonders. Nobody knows what to do against a riot shield. Bullets don't work, knives don't work, grenades sometimes work, and flashbangs and pathetic because you either blind yourself or the effect disappears before they can run around the back of me and kill me.
